Usually, that sort of disclaimer is only required for live shows if there is a taped segment that looks it can be live. The reality comp talent shows do it all the time with guest performers who can't show up at 5 p.m. LA time for the telecast (or don't want to perform on live television). Usually, they're taped when they first bring the studio audience in or they tape the spot and do sweetening, especially on shows like "X Factor" that love over-the-top crowd response at all times.
Back in the Paley years at CBS, although his wanting to have an "audience response technically augmented" disclaimer didn't stick, whenever someone lip-synched on CBS variety shows, whether live or taped, there was a voice-over disclaimer during the credits saying "the musical number [title] was previously recorded."
